Latitud / longitud errónea recibida en Android Emulator en Mac

Ok, esto es muy raro.

Estoy enviando Latitude / Longitude a Emulator ejecutando mi aplicación y su obtención de las coordenadas incorrectas! Todo lo que envíe (ya sea a través de DDMS utilizando el archivo GPX, el manual DDMS o el comando telnet y el uso del comando geo fix), se recibe, pero cuando imprimo los puntos de latitud / longitud recibidos por la aplicación, solo hay un poquito Unos pocos cientos de metros de donde yo estaba apuntando).

Descubrió esto porque siempre he probado mi aplicación en un PC, pero recientemente compré un Mac. Así que estoy pasando por mis pruebas estándar, usando el archivo GPX con puntos lat / long que siempre usé en el PC, y la aplicación está mostrando la ubicación incorrecta.

Ejemplo: Enviar esto: geo fix geo fix -72.74 41.74 Y en mi aplicación, onLocationChanged, location.toString () dice esto: Location [mProvider = gps, mTime = 1287892837000, mLatitude = 41.74016776666667 , mLongitude = -72.74533443333333 , mHasAltitude = false , MAltitud = 0.0, mHasSpeed ​​= false, mSpeed ​​= 0.0, mHasBearing = false, mBearing = 0.0, mHasAccuracy = false, mAccuracy = 0.0, mExtras = Bundle [mParcelledData.dataSize = 4]]

Quiero decir ¿qué demonios? Probado con Google Maps también, y si selecciono myLocation, va a las mismas coordenadas extravagantes en vez de las reales que envié.

Parece un extraño asunto de matemáticas o conversión, ya que los números están cerca, pero no son exactos.

Una vez más, todo esto funciona bien en la PC, es decir, en la PC obtiene las coordenadas exactas que envío. Para el emulador he creado un AVD utilizando el administrador de AVD, WVGA854, Google API nivel 8.

Corriendo en el nuevo MacBook Pro, y la nueva instalación de Eclipse Helios y la nueva instalación de Android SDK.

One Solution collect form web for “Latitud / longitud errónea recibida en Android Emulator en Mac”

  • Problemas al iniciar un AVD (Android Virtual Device) en Android Studio (en Mac)
  • Eclipse - Plugin ADT no auto-completando xml
  • La compilación valgrind de Android falla
  • Instalación de HAXM para Android en Macintosh
  • Cómo encontrar Android SDK en Mac y agregar a PATH
  • En OSX, el android sdk no puede encontrar sdkmanager.jar - path parece estar correctamente configurado
  • No puede ver el árbol de origen en android.dmg.sparseimage en mac osx
  • JAVA_HOME se establece en un directorio no válido mientras se ejecuta ./gradlew en OSX
  • Android Studio IDE con jre privado / jdk? OSX
  • Macbook adb no puede abrir la interfaz
  • El emulador de Android Mac OSX se cuelga en la pantalla mostrando 'ANDROID_'
  • FlipAndroid es un fan de Google para Android, Todo sobre Android Phones, Android Wear, Android Dev y Aplicaciones para Android Aplicaciones.